The goal of the 2010 Census is to count all residents living in the United States on April 1, 2010. The U.S. Census Bureau does not ask about the legal status of respondents in any of its surveys and census programs. To help ensure the nation’s increasingly diverse population can answer the questionnaire accurately and completely, about 13 million bilingual Spanish/English forms will be mailed to housing units in neighborhoods identified as requiring high levels of Spanish assistance. Additionally, questionnaires in Spanish, Chinese (Simplified), Korean, Vietnamese and Russian ? as well as language guides in 59 languages ? will be available on request.

The Center for Advanced Spatial Technologies (CAST), located at the University of Arkansas, has been a partner with the EAST Initiative since 1997. CAST focuses on research, education, outreach, and applications in geomatics, including GIS, geospatial analysis and modeling, high density survey, enterprise spatial databases, remote sensing, digital photogrammetry, geospatial interoperability and other areas. Much of CAST's research efforts involve new approaches to spatial data and the development of new methodologies for analysis of these data.
